Andrew Larsen has held a variety of roles in the venture capital and technology industries since 2012. Andrew began their career as an Investment Director at Larsen Ventures, a tech-focused venture investment firm. In 2016, they became a Partner and Investment Committee Member at Folklore Ventures, a venture capital firm based in Australia. In 2018, they took on the role of Non Executive Director at Wonde and Board Observer at GO1. In 2019, they became a Board Observer at Edstart and Advisor at Vitruvian Investments. In 2020, they joined the Finance Committee at Mind Medicine Australia. Andrew has also been an Angel Investor since 2012 and a Non Executive Director and Chairman of the Board (Interim) at HealthEngine since 2012.

Andrew Larsen began their education in 2000 with a Bachelor of Computer Science (BCompSc) from The University of Western Australia, focusing on IT Applications & IT Systems. Andrew then completed a Master of Computer Security (MCS) from Edith Cowan University in 2006, studying Computer Security. Finally, in 2007, they earned a Master of Business Administration (MBA) from Simon Fraser University, focusing on Management of Technology.
